Manual Chrome install
Install the YTgify extension
YTgify runs as an unpacked Chrome extension. The setup is the same flow developers use when testing extensions locally, and it keeps the GIF workflow right where you watch videos.
Chrome ZIP file, about 330 KB. Manual installs update when you download and load a newer ZIP.
Common install tips
- Extract the ZIP before loading it.
- Choose the extracted folder, not the ZIP file.
- Use the reload icon after loading a newer version.

Common questions, answered
The short version of how YTgify works, what it costs, and what happens to your video.
How do I turn a YouTube video into a GIF?
Install YTgify in Chrome, open a YouTube video, choose the moment you want, set the GIF length and quality, then export and download the GIF. The workflow stays in your browser.
Is YTgify free to use?
Yes. YTgify is free and open source. It does not add a watermark or require an account.
Does YTgify upload my video?
No. GIF creation happens locally in your browser, so YTgify does not upload the video or finished GIF to a conversion server.
Can I add text and change GIF quality?
Yes. You can add a text overlay and adjust the frame rate, resolution, and clip timing before exporting.
Why does YTgify require a manual Chrome install?
The current Chrome release is distributed as a ZIP. After extracting it, enable Developer mode on the Chrome extensions page and load the extracted folder as an unpacked extension.
